2005 Hyundai Accent vs. 1966 Nissan Sunny
To start off, 2005 Hyundai Accent is newer by 39 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1966 Nissan Sunny.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1966 Nissan Sunny would be higher. At 1,606 cc (4 cylinders), 2005 Hyundai Accent is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2005 Hyundai Accent (104 HP @ 6000 RPM) has 60 more horse power than 1966 Nissan Sunny. (44 HP @ 6000 RPM). In normal driving conditions, 2005 Hyundai Accent should accelerate faster than 1966 Nissan Sunny.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 2005 Hyundai Accent weights approximately 386 kg more than 1966 Nissan Sunny. So despite on having greater horse power, its additional weight may have an impact towards its acceleration in comparison.
Let's talk about torque, 2005 Hyundai Accent (144 Nm) has 69 more torque (in Nm) than 1966 Nissan Sunny. (75 Nm). This means 2005 Hyundai Accent will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 1966 Nissan Sunny.
Compare all specifications:
2005 Hyundai Accent | 1966 Nissan Sunny | |
Make | Hyundai | Nissan |
Model | Accent | Sunny |
Year Released | 2005 | 1966 |
Engine Position | Front | Front |
Engine Size | 1606 cc | 988 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 4 cylinders | 4 cylinders |
Engine Type | in-line | in-line |
Horse Power | 104 HP | 44 HP |
Engine RPM | 6000 RPM | 6000 RPM |
Torque | 144 Nm | 75 Nm |
Vehicle Weight | 1034 kg | 648 kg |
Vehicle Length | 4240 mm | 3830 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1680 mm | 1450 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1400 mm | 1350 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 2450 mm | 2290 mm |
